Ներկայացրեք SVG-ն որպես PDF՝ օգտագործելով C#

Scalable վեկտորային գրաֆիկայի (SVG) մատուցումը որպես շարժական փաստաթղթի ձևաչափ (PDF) C#-ի միջոցով կարող է արժեքավոր կարողություն լինել տարբեր սցենարներում, ինչպիսիք են փաստաթղթերի ստեղծումը, հաշվետվությունները կամ տպագրվող նյութեր ստեղծելը: Այս ուղեցույցում մենք կուսումնասիրենք այն քայլերը, որոնք անհրաժեշտ են SVG-ն որպես PDF մատուցելու համար՝ օգտագործելով C#: SVG-ն PDF-ի փոխակերպելով՝ մշակողները կարող են ստեղծել փաստաթղթեր, որոնք հարմար են տարբեր ծրագրերում համօգտագործելու, տպելու կամ ներկառուցելու համար: Հետևյալ քայլերն են և C# կոդը՝ SVG-ը PDF-ի վերածելու համար:

SVG-ն որպես PDF ներկայացնելու քայլեր՝ օգտագործելով C#

  1. Կազմաձևեք ձեր Ինտեգրված զարգացման միջավայրը (IDE)՝ օգտագործելու GroupDocs.Viewer for .NET SVG-ն PDF-ի փոխարկելու համար
  2. Ստուգեք Viewer դասի օբյեկտը` տրամադրելով SVG ֆայլի ուղին որպես արգումենտ դրա կոնստրուկտորին:
  3. Ստացեք դիտման տարբերակները՝ ստեղծելով PdfViewOptions դասի օբյեկտ
  4. Զանգահարեք Viewer.View մեթոդը՝ փոխանցելով դիտման ընտրանքները, ստացված PDF-ը սկավառակի վրա պահելու համար

Վերոհիշյալ քայլերը *SVG-ն C#-ով PDF-ի փոխարկելու համար կարող են իրականացվել լայնորեն օգտագործվող օպերացիոն համակարգերում, ինչպիսիք են Windows-ը, macOS-ը և Linux-ը, պայմանով, որ .NET-ը տեղադրված է: Այս փոխարկումն իրականացնելու համար որևէ լրացուցիչ ծրագրակազմ կամ գործիք տեղադրելու կարիք չկա: Անկախ նրանից, թե դա կիրառվել է փաստաթղթերի ստեղծման, հաշվետվությունների կամ այլ սցենարների համար, SVG-ն PDF-ի վերածելը արժեքավոր կարողություն է մշակողների գործիքակազմում, որոնք նպատակ ունեն փաստաթղթերի բազմակողմանի և դինամիկ մշակման համար: Ստորև բերված կոդի օրինակը ցույց է տալիս, թե ինչպես կատարել այս փոխարկումը:

Կոդ SVG-ն որպես PDF ներկայացնելու համար՝ օգտագործելով C#

SVG-ն որպես PDF C#-ում մատուցելը հզոր լուծում է տալիս՝ ընդարձակվող վեկտորային գրաֆիկան տպվող փաստաթղթերում ներառելու համար: Երբ դուք ինտեգրում եք SVG-ի PDF-ի փոխարկումը ձեր նախագծերում, հաշվի առեք ձեր հավելվածի հատուկ կարիքները և ուսումնասիրեք ընտրված գրադարանի կողմից առաջարկվող լրացուցիչ հնարավորությունները՝ ավելի համապարփակ լուծման համար: Առաջարկվող գրադարանը հաջողությամբ կազմաձևելուց և ֆայլերի ուղիներում անհրաժեշտ ճշգրտումներ կատարելուց հետո, ձեր նախագծերում SVG-ը որպես PDF C#* մատուցելու համար կոդ ներառելը դառնում է պարզ և անփորձանք առաջադրանք:

Ավելի վաղ ձեռնարկում մենք ուսումնասիրեցինք SVG-ի մատուցումը որպես HTML: Եթե լրացուցիչ ուղեցույց է անհրաժեշտ, խորհուրդ ենք տալիս ծանոթանալ մեր հոդվածին, թե ինչպես անել մատուցել SVG-ն որպես HTML՝ օգտագործելով C#:

 Հայերեն